My Reading!
I've been reading Xenophon lately.
Hmm, fun, I hear you cry sarcastically. But really it is worth a read if you love Ancient Greece because in this edition are two of the most important literary sources on Athenian Society, The Dinner Party and The Estate Manager. Both these source shine a real light on the conventions of the time and I look forwards to reading them. On the other hand, I have to confess that it is not the most electrifying writing in the world and I am a little bored sometimes. Certainly I have decided to move on from The Memoirs of Socrates and am focussing on the more interesting and more entertaining parts I mentioned above!
